2013-10-20 102 views
-1

我正在計劃使用spring 3.2的新項目,但不能通過spring 3.2的hibernate數據看到任何有效的示例。仍然使用Hibernate和Spring?

讓我說我可以自己配置它,但問題是春天來源有計劃打破休眠支持? 還是春天jpa更好的選擇?爲什麼他們仍然使用hibernate驗證器? 開發時間如何?我們是否應該每次都註冊實體? 是否eclipse jpa驗證程序再次驗證該實體很長時間?

可靠嗎?我看到有趣的提交日誌在春季數據git這樣的「刪除可序列化,因爲它創建了很多警告」!在BaseEntity.java上見git https://github.com/spring-projects/spring-petclinic/tree/master/src/main/java/org/springframework/samples/petclinic/model

+0

你是否意識到一個人通常會在StackOverflow中一次詢問一個問題?這不是問題... –

回答

0

請注意,有一個Spring Data JPA項目。 JPA是實體持久性的Java標準,但它需要持久性提供者。我沒有數字,但我認爲Java領域的領先持久性提供者是Hibernate。

因此,Spring 數據已決定使它更容易使用JPA標準,並直接和專門地從Hibernate中解耦。但Hibernate仍然圍繞Spring Data JPA抽象。

但請注意,原始的Spring框架確實有直接休眠support

相關問題